| Junior Member | effective.co.uk
Strange one this - I'm not trying to sell it, the owner is offering it to me as part payment for some work I did for him. He reckon's it's worth £xx,000 - I just want some kind of sanity check to ensure that his xx is somewhere in roughly the right ball park. I can't see me using it myself (I'm no web guru!), so I'd probably have to sell it on to realise the value. Any ideas from the experts? To me it sounds like quite a good name - single word, nice positive slant, etc. - but I'm unsure as to how that would translate into pound coins! Any help would be much appreciated! Thanks a million, Az. |

100-200 pounds is my "gut instinct". It's a brandable (not descriptive of a particular product/service) and not a very exciting one at that.

It's a nice domain, registered since 1994! Five figures may be right but it's probably not the sort of domain that you'll be able to shift right away at that price, you'll probably have to wait until an end user comes along who really wants it. You may get 4 figures for it on here for a quick sale. Grant |

This forum is full of domain resellers and I think you'd struggle to find one that would pay £5k for this domain, mainly for the reason Edwin suggested - It's brandable so there will always be a very limited number of potential buyers. It could sell for 5 figures one day but there are no guarantees that it will. Grant |
